Royce Geo is seeking a UI/UX Engineer to help fill out our software development efforts on a new product line.
Responsibilities:
User Research:
- Conduct user interviews, surveys, and usability tests to gather insights about user needs and behaviors.
- Analyze research data to inform design decisions and create user personas.
Design Development:
- Create wireframes, prototypes, and high-fidelity mockups for web and mobile applications.
- Develop and maintain design systems and style guides to ensure consistency across products.
Collaboration:
- Work closely with product managers, developers, and other stakeholders to define project requirements and scope.
- Participate in design reviews and provide constructive feedback to team members.
Testing and Iteration:
- Conduct usability tests on prototypes and live products to identify areas for improvement.
- Iterate on designs based on user feedback and analytics to enhance user experience.
Stay Current:
- Keep abreast of industry trends, emerging technologies, and best practices in UI/UX design.
- Contribute to the continuous improvement of the design process and methodologies within the team.
Required Qualifications:
- Must be a US Citizen.
- Minimum of 5 years of experience in UI/UX design for web and/or mobile applications.
- Proficiency in design tools such as Sketch, Adobe Creative Suite, Figma, or InVision.
- Familiarity with prototyping tools (e.g., Axure, Marvel) and user testing platforms.
- Understanding of HTML, CSS, and JavaScript to effectively communicate with development teams.
- A strong portfolio showcasing design projects, including case studies that demonstrate the design process from research to final product.
- Experience conducting user research, usability testing, and A/B testing.
- Ability to analyze user feedback and metrics to inform design decisions.
- Strong communication and collaboration skills, with the ability to work effectively in cross-functional teams.
- Ability to articulate design concepts and rationale to stakeholders.
